KATSINA, Nigeria — Nigerians warily prepared Friday for a crucial presidential election today that will pit an accidental president against a slew of opposition candidates with ties to the oil-rich nation’s Muslim north.
President Goodluck Jonathan, a Christian from the south, is the choice of Nigeria’s ruling party. Among the candidates challenging him is former military ruler Muhammadu Buhari, who is gaining tremendous grass-roots support across Nigeria’s north.
